Biography

My Aikido journey started when as a 17 year old I attended a jiu jitsu class taught by an Aikido instructor. At his suggestion I tried Aikido and I’ve been practicing it ever since. 

After moving to UK I joined Chester club where I practice to this day. In 2022 I opened a dojo in Northwich where I teach every Thursday. 


Throughout the years I have attended many courses in the UK and abroad. To me Aikido is more than martial art, it’s being part of community, making friends. Aikido has no borders; it doesn’t matter where you are from, what language you speak Aikido unites us all.


I am looking forward to see Aikido becoming popular again and many more people enjoying it as much as I do.
